deductiblede·duct·i·ble1 /dɪˈdʌktəbl / adjective that can be taken away from a total amount or number可扣除的;可减免的◆tax-deductible business expenses可减免税款的业务支出
deductiblede·duct·i·ble2 /dɪˈdʌktəbl / noun [countable] an amount of money that someone must pay before his / her insurance pays the rest of the cost of something免赔额,自负额(保险单中规定的每次索赔时投保人须自行承担的费用)◆My home insurance policy has a $500 deductible.我的家居保险单有 500 美元的自负额。 |
